How Death Rumors Spread Online
Social media posts, manipulated videos, and unverified screenshots often trigger celebrity death hoaxes. Outdated images and misleading captions can make healthy individuals appear to be victims of accidents or illness.
Algorithms prioritize engagement, so shocking claims about a well-known artist can circulate rapidly, even when later corrected by reliable sources and fact-checkers.
